Imagination Library program launched in Charles City
The Dolly Parton Imagination Library (DPIL) has launched in Charles City County.
Partnering with Quickstart Children of Virginia (QCV) and the Chickahominy Indian Tribe Childcare and Development Center, the program will enroll children under the age of five in a promotion to inspire the art of reading by gifting free books. The program started in 1995 and currently has 88 locations in the state.
